依次登陸6個節點 cd /mysystest ./redis/bin/redis-cli -c -h 192.168.43.86 -p 7301 執行以下命令 config set mast ...
一 背景 ES 集群不停機遷移,遷移過程中不影響業務使用。 所用集群版本為 . . 。 二 方案 業務通過域名訪問集群 在新的機器搭建集群 對原有集群進行快照,萬一數據有丟失可以從快照進行恢復 新舊集群進行合並,並強制使舊集群數據通過數據均衡的方式遷移到新集群 下線原有舊集群。 三 實施 在新的機器搭建集群的方法 機器准備 root設置 :參考官網 View Code 配置節點:參考官網 View ...
2019-09-28 22:47 0 343 推薦指數:
依次登陸6個節點 cd /mysystest ./redis/bin/redis-cli -c -h 192.168.43.86 -p 7301 執行以下命令 config set mast ...
在不停機條件下需要對數據的遷移或者擴容,這里推薦我們常用的一種方案,也就是在線雙寫的機制。 1、通過在寫原有的數據庫的同時也寫一份數據到我們的新的庫表中。 2、同樣寫一個后台遷移數據的程序,將我們的舊庫的數據通過我們的數據庫中間件遷移到新的多庫表中。 3、在遷移的過程中,每次插入數據 ...
本文介紹Elasticsearch零宕機時間更新索引配置映射內容的方法,包括字段類型、分詞器、分片數等。方法原理就是,利用別名機制,給索引配置別名,所有應用程序都通過別名訪問索引。重建索引,通過索引原名將原索引導入新建索引。再為新索引配置相同的別名。確認成功導入后,則刪掉老索引。實現配置參數更新 ...
https://blog.csdn.net/chuan442616909/article/details/55505692 重新索引你的數據 盡管可以增加新的類型到索引中,或者增加新的字段到 ...
舉例: 根據商品名稱搜索商品 創建索引 product_v1 為什么要帶v1呢,后面方便升級 定義map,簡單設置,只定義id與name,還有updatetime 添加別 ...
時間:2018年8月 坐標:浙江省杭州市 概述:鄙人才疏學淺,了解到不停機部署方案有熱加載、熱部署、集群分批部署三種方式,這里只針對這三種方式進行討論。 一、熱加載 原理:熱加載的實現原理主要依賴jvm的類加載機制,在運行時對被修改過的類進行重新載入。 實現方式:在容器啟動 ...
讓我們給http服務寫一個版本更新接口,讓它自動更新版本並重啟服務吧。 初步例子 注:為了精簡,文中代碼都去除了err處理 main.go var Version = "1.0" ...
的升級了,只能重新搭建集群進行數據遷移,所以遷移數據是第一步,但是呢,2.4.1是可以支持多個type ...